During the special session organized at the Culture and Science Symposium, on the occasion of her selection as the Person of the Year in the 13th edition of the Dubai Festival for Youth Theater, organized by the Dubai Culture and Arts Authority, the artist, Samira Ahmed, expressed her happiness with Dubai Culture honoring her even though she is retired, because it is often not The retired and the estranged are honored.

During the session, Ahmed spoke about the beginning of her long career in the theater and her love for stage and acting, which began after presenting a dialogue on stage that included a lot of feeling and suffering, and she found that people hear, and she was missing those who heard her at that time.

During the session, Ahmed presented excerpts from her career on the stage, indicating the state's interest in theatrical actors and their support in the beginnings of theatrical work in the state.

In her speech, she addressed the role of many personalities in the progress of the theater, including Jawad Al-Asadi. She also talked about the sense of responsibility towards the stage, especially when they worked alongside adults, in addition to the academic courses that were organized in the seventies of the last century, with the aim of refining the talents of young people, which is What reflected on the continuity and more love for theatre.

Ahmed touched on her entry into drama after the play "Bu Hamda Cafe", where it began to spread and the experience began to develop, considering that theater is the basis for making the acting experience.

She gave many tips to the young generation, including the need to respect the stage, the place where the actor goes to address people, carries many messages and reflects the image and value of society.

She stressed the need to deal with theater with love, honesty and honesty, wishing young people to take advantage of the new era with its developments, as well as new institutions that can support their presence on the stage.

The session on honoring Samira Ahmed included a number of interventions, the most prominent of which was the intervention of Dr. Habib Ghuloom, who praised the experience of Samira Ahmed, who is considered a teacher in the world of acting, calling on Ahmed to reconsider her decision to retire, and Ghuloom said: “I thank the artist Samira Ahmed for all What she presented, she is the first lady of the theater in the Emirates, and despite the fact that she has retired, but I do not consider her to be retired, because she carries this concern to this day.”

Ghuloom added: "I have great hope, despite all her statements, that she will return to the theater, because we realize that the artist is not the property of himself, and as long as he entered the field and became close to the audience, the audience has a right over him, whatever the circumstances, and I contacted her about a drama series recently, But until this moment, she has not been convinced to return, and I hope she will reconsider herself because theater needs sincerity, and young people need her presence to believe in the role of theater.”

He pointed out that he succeeded in convincing a number of female retired women, including Fatima Al Hosani, Alaa Shaker, and Haifa Hussein, hoping that he would succeed in convincing her, so that the message she addresses to the youth would not be incomplete, as the role of the founders is not over yet.

After the intervention, Ahmed pointed out her respect for Dr. Ghuloom's request, noting that she found retiring comfort, and expressed her desire to contribute to all forms of work in terms of supervision or training workshops that would enable her to transfer her experiences to young people.
